It was removed because they were using some software licensed by Sony, and their license to the software itself expired, afaik.
Would be nice to have in-client voice comms, but I'd want it to be a bit more configurable than last time.

 

Maybe with the inclusion of "rooms" or channels other than just proximity, this feature could see more use this time around. I'd certainly prefer to use it over discord.
